Whether you live in El Centro Hist\u00f3rico, the quieter neighborhoods like Yanuncay and El Bat\u00e1n, or are visiting from abroad, understanding the advantages of digital dental x-rays helps you make informed choices about your oral health.<\/p>\n<h2>What Are Digital Dental X-Rays?<\/h2>\n<p>Digital dental x-rays use electronic sensors instead of traditional photographic film to capture images of teeth, bone, and surrounding tissues. These images appear almost instantly on a computer screen and can be enhanced, measured, and shared without chemical processing. Clinics in Cuenca increasingly rely on these systems because they are faster, more flexible, and more patient-friendly than film x-rays.<\/p>\n<h2>Key Advantages of Digital X-Rays<\/h2>\n<p>Digital imaging offers several tangible benefits for both patients and dental professionals. Below are the most important advantages to keep in mind when you visit a dentist in Cuenca.<\/p>\n<h3>1. Lower Radiation Exposure<\/h3>\n<p>Digital sensors are more sensitive than film, so they require less radiation to produce a diagnostic image. This reduction is meaningful for routine care, especially for children, pregnant patients (when x-rays are necessary and approved by a dentist), and anyone who needs frequent monitoring.<\/p>\n<h3>2. Instant Results and Faster Consultations<\/h3>\n<p>Because images appear immediately on the dentist&#8217;s monitor, waiting times are shorter. This speeds up chairside diagnosis and allows the dentist to show you images as they explain findings \u2014 a major advantage for patients who prefer to see what the dentist sees.<\/p>\n<h3>3. Enhanced Image Quality and Diagnostic Tools<\/h3>\n<p>Digital images can be magnified, adjusted for contrast, and analyzed with software tools that help detect caries, bone loss, or other issues more precisely. Many dentists in Cuenca use these tools to create clearer treatment plans and to monitor progress over time.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Easier Record-Keeping and Sharing<\/h3>\n<p>Digital files integrate smoothly with electronic patient records, making follow-up care more efficient. If you move between clinics in Cuenca or consult a specialist, images can be emailed or uploaded to secure portals \u2014 no more transporting fragile x-ray films in an envelope.<\/p>\n<h3>5. Environmentally Friendlier<\/h3>\n<p>Digital systems eliminate the need for chemical processing, which reduces hazardous waste. For eco-conscious patients and clinics in Cuenca\u2019s historic center, this is an added benefit that aligns with sustainable practices.<\/p>\n<h2>Specialized Digital Imaging: When to Expect Cone Beam CT<\/h2>\n<p>For complex cases \u2014 impacted wisdom teeth, implant planning, or jaw pathology \u2014 some clinics offer cone beam computed tomography (CBCT). This 3D imaging provides a detailed view of bone structures and nerve locations. While not needed for routine care, CBCT can be a game-changer when precision is critical. In Cuenca, CBCT tends to be available at larger private clinics and specialty centers.<\/p>\n<h2>What This Means for Expats in Cuenca<\/h2>\n<p>Expats often have different expectations and needs. Consider asking: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>What type of digital x-rays do you use (intraoral, panoramic, CBCT)?<\/li>\n<li>How much radiation will this exposure involve compared to film x-rays?<\/li>\n<li>Can I receive a digital copy of my images?<\/li>\n<li>Are images stored in a secure electronic health record, and how long are they retained?<\/li>\n<li>Will you explain findings on-screen so I can see the issue myself?<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>Common Concerns: Radiation Safety and Children<\/h2>\n<p>Radiation exposure from dental x-rays is low, and digital systems reduce it further. Dentists in Cuenca follow protocols such as using lead aprons and thyroid collars when appropriate. For children, dentists will limit exposures to what is necessary for diagnosis and monitor cumulative exposures when frequent imaging is required.<\/p>\n<h2>Real-World Example: How Digital Imaging Improved a Treatment Plan<\/h2>\n<p>Imagine an expat living in Cuenca who noticed intermittent jaw pain.
